버그 검사 0x16E: ERESOURCE_INVALID_RELEASE
ERESOURCE_INVALID_RELEASE 버그 검사 값은 0x0000016E. ExReleaseResourceForThreadLite에 제공된 대상 스레드 포인터가 잘못되었음을 나타냅니다.
중요
이 문서는 프로그래머를 위한 것입니다. 컴퓨터를 사용하는 동안 블루 스크린 오류 코드를 받은 고객인 경우 블루 스크린 오류 문제 해결을 참조하세요.
ERESOURCE_INVALID_RELEASE 매개 변수
매개 변수 | Description |
---|---|
1 | 릴리스되는 리소스 |
2 | 현재 스레드 |
3 | 전달된 잘못된 대상 스레드 |
4 | 예약됨 |
원인
이 버그 검사는 API 클라이언트에서 ExSetOwnerPointerEx 호출을 건너뛰거나(스레드 간 릴리스가 의도된 경우) 호출자가 ExGetCurrentResourceThread에서 제공한 다른 값으로 실수로 전달된 경우 발생합니다.